- ·上一篇:excel表格怎么插入相同字符,插入,表格,字符
- ·下一篇:excel减法怎么算绝对值,绝对值,减法
excel怎么提取列字,提取
2025-01-16 12:29:35
1.在EXCEL中如何在一列中提取想要的字
例如A1:A100中数据中 A B C 1 王一 王一 王 2 王三 王三 3 李四 小王 4 小张 5 小王 若C1中输入要提取的字,比如“王”,在B列提取含“王”的单元格, 在B1中输入公式并下拉复制: =INDEX(A:A,***ALL(IF(ISNUMBER(FINDB($C$1,A$1:A$100)),ROW($1:$100),4^8),ROW(1:1)))&"" 这是数组公式, 需按Ctrl+Shift+Enter, 下拉复制B1的公式。
A1:A100的区域可自行修改。
2.Excel中如何提取某一列单元格中的汉字?
=RIGHT(A1,SUMPRODUCT((LENB(MID(A1,ROW(INDIRECT("1:"&LEN(A1))),1))=2)*1))
数组公式,按SHIFT+CTRL+ENTER结束
如果是从中间取数,就需要另外的函数
=MID(A1,MATCH(TRUE,LENB(MID(A1,ROW(INDIRECT("1:"&LEN(A1))),1))=2,),SUMPRODUCT((LENB(MID(A1,ROW(INDIRECT("1:"&LEN(A1))),1))=2)*1))
也是数组函数,秒杀所有空格特殊字符,只提取中文字